💡 How to find Greece LinkedIn creators — step-by-step (practical)

1) Targeted LinkedIn search strings
– Use boolean: “creator OR ‘music producer’ OR ‘DJ’ AND Greece” and add city filters like Athens or Thessaloniki.
– Check “Content” filter to see recent posts — creators who post promo clips, behind-the-scenes, or playlist shoutouts are priority leads.

2) Vet by signals, not vanity
– Look for: recent posts about music, collaborations with labels, links to Spotify/YouTube, endorsements from industry people.
– Red flags: no off-platform links, brand-new accounts with inflated follower counts, or requests for full payment before any deliverable.

3) Cross-platform sanity check
– Click through to Instagram, YouTube or creator platforms. Are engagement rates real? Do comments match the claimed audience?
– Use a small verification budget: offer a paid micro-task (e.g., post a 15s audio tease) for US$50 — real creators will accept and you’ll see reach.

4) Outreach template that works (DM + Email)
– Short LinkedIn message: “Hi [Name], I’m [You] from Harare. Love your recent post about [topic]. I’ve got a short promo concept for a Zimbabwe-Greece collab — 30s clip + link placement. Open to chat 10–15 mins this week?”
– Follow up via Instagram DM (if present) with a friendly voice note; Greeks appreciate direct, warm outreach — keep it casual but professional.

5) Negotiation & deliverables
– Offer a clear scope: number of posts, platforms, assets, usage rights, and payment terms (50% upfront for new creators, balance on delivery).
– Include KPIs: streams uplift, playlist adds, or link clicks. For first-time partners, aim for cost-per-click or cost-per-stream metrics.

How fast can I find a reliable Greek creator?
💬 Expect 1–4 weeks from search to signed deal — faster if you already have budget and a clear brief.

🛠️ Is LinkedIn better than Instagram for discovery?
💬 Instagram moves faster for responses; LinkedIn gives pro signals and better chances to connect with managers and label people.

🧠 What payment model should I use?
💬 Split payments (deposit + completion) are standard. Use contracts and prefer platform escrow where possible.
